Located on the banks of the River Dane in Northwich, Cheshire, Daneside Mews is a purpose-built home offering residential dementia care.

The team at the home is made up of a range of experienced and kind people who go above and beyond to make Daneside Mews a real home from home. From the care team to the kitchen team, you'll always find a friendly face to welcome you. Prioritising dignity, respect and wellbeing, residents and their loved ones can rest assured that the best possible care and support is provided.

With a pretty, landscaped garden that features a lovely sensory area, patio and summer house, the outdoor spaces at Daneside Mews are perfect for spending time with visiting family and friends. The two sitting and two dining areas have lovely garden views. There is a room dedicated to residents wishing to pursue hobbies and interests, and a popular hairdressing salon. The bright and comfortable bedrooms are all easily accessible by wheelchair, empowering resident independence wherever possible.

Detailed Breakdown of Review Score

The maximum Review Score for a Care Home is 10, which is made up from the Average Rating of Reviews (maximum of 5 points) and the Number of Reviews (maximum of 5 points) in the last 24 months:

  1. 5 Points are available for the Average Rating from all Reviews in the last 24 months. The Average Rating of 4.649 for Daneside Mews Care Home is calculated as follows: ( (114 Excellents x 5) + (49 Goods x 4) + (5 Satisfactorys x 3) ) ÷ 168 Ratings = 4.649
  2. 5 Points are available for the number of Positive Reviews in the last 24 months. A Positive Review is defined as any Review with an 'Overall Experience' of '4' or '5' (out of a max rating '5'). The 5 Points relating to the number of positive Reviews for Daneside Mews Care Home is based on 14 positive Reviews in the last 24 months and is calculated as per below:

    The 5 points available are broken down as follows:

    1. 4 points are available for the first 10 Positive Reviews in the last 24 months; 3 points for the first Positive Review, and then 0.125 Points for each of the next four Positive Reviews and then 0.1 Points for the next five Positive Reviews. (1st = 3.000, 2nd = 0.125, 3rd = 0.125, 4th = 0.125, 5th = 0.125, 6th = 0.100, 7th = 0.100, 8th = 0.100, 9th = 0.100, 10th = 0.100) 3 + 0.125 + 0.125 + 0.125 + 0.125 + 0.1 + 0.1 + 0.1 + 0.1 + 0.1 = 4
    2. 1 point is available for the number of Positive Reviews reaching 20% of the registered maximum number of service users in the last 24 months. If this number is partially reached, then that proportion of 1 point is given. eg a Care Home registered for a maximum of 50 service users has to reach 10 Positive Reviews to receive 1 point, if it has 7 reviews it will receive 0.7 points. 20% of the 34 registered maximum number of service users is 6.8, which has been reached with 14 Positive reviews. Points = 1
  3. When a Review is submitted by someone who has previously submitted a Review, only the latest Review will count towards the Review Score.
  4. If a Care Home does not have a review in the last 24 months, then it will not have a Review Score.
